Course Content


Health and Safety in the Social Care Sector - This unit covers the importance of health and safety in social care settings, including risk assessment, emergency procedures, and the role of the social care worker in maintaining a safe environment. •
Communication and Interpersonal Skills - This unit focuses on the effective communication and interpersonal skills required for social care workers to build relationships with service users, colleagues, and other stakeholders. •
Dignity and Respect in Care - This unit explores the importance of promoting dignity and respect in care settings, including the use of person-centered approaches, cultural sensitivity, and the prevention of abuse. •
Mental Health and Wellbeing - This unit covers the principles of mental health and wellbeing, including the recognition of mental health issues, the use of therapeutic approaches, and the role of the social care worker in promoting mental health. •
Working with Children and Young People - This unit focuses on the specific needs and requirements of working with children and young people in social care settings, including the use of child-centered approaches and the prevention of child abuse. •
Working with Older People - This unit explores the specific needs and requirements of working with older people in social care settings, including the use of person-centered approaches and the prevention of elder abuse. •
Health and Social Care Law - This unit covers the key principles of health and social care law, including the Human Rights Act, the Care Act, and the Mental Capacity Act. •
Supporting Individuals with Learning Disabilities - This unit focuses on the specific needs and requirements of supporting individuals with learning disabilities, including the use of person-centered approaches and the prevention of abuse. •
Supporting Individuals with Mental Health Issues - This unit explores the specific needs and requirements of supporting individuals with mental health issues, including the use of therapeutic approaches and the prevention of re-traumatization. •
Equality and Diversity in Social Care - This unit covers the key principles of equality and diversity in social care, including the prevention of discrimination, the promotion of inclusivity, and the use of culturally sensitive approaches.

Key facts about Qualifi Health Social Care Diploma Levels 3 4 5

The Qualifi Health Social Care Diploma is a popular vocational qualification that offers a range of courses in health and social care, catering to different levels of study.

For those interested in pursuing a career in health and social care, the Qualifi Health Social Care Diploma offers a comprehensive framework that covers various aspects of the sector, including care planning, health promotion, and social policy.

At Level 3, the Qualifi Health Social Care Diploma provides learners with a solid foundation in the principles of health and social care, including learning outcomes such as:

• Understand the principles of health and social care

• Recognise the importance of health promotion and prevention

• Apply care planning principles to support individuals

• Demonstrate an understanding of social policy and legislation

The duration of the Level 3 course is typically 12-18 months, depending on the learner's prior experience and study commitment.

At Level 4, the Qualifi Health Social Care Diploma builds on the foundation established at Level 3, with a focus on more advanced topics such as:

• Analyse the impact of health and social care policies on individuals and communities

• Evaluate the effectiveness of care planning and interventions

• Develop leadership and management skills in health and social care

The duration of the Level 4 course is typically 12-18 months, depending on the learner's prior experience and study commitment.

At Level 5, the Qualifi Health Social Care Diploma offers learners a comprehensive understanding of the health and social care sector, including learning outcomes such as:

• Critically evaluate the impact of health and social care policies on individuals and communities

• Develop and implement care plans that promote individual well-being

• Lead and manage teams in health and social care settings

The duration of the Level 5 course is typically 12-18 months, depending on the learner's prior experience and study commitment.
